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All
Print Page as PDF
Routine: ENEQPMP

Package: Engineering

Routine: ENEQPMP


Information

ENEQPMP ;(WASH ISC)/JED/DH-Establish PMI Parameters ;4.1.98

Source Information

Source file <ENEQPMP.m>

Call Graph

Call Graph

Call Graph Total: 6

Package Total Call Graph
VA FileMan 4 %XY^%RCR  ^DIC  YN^DICN  ^DIE  
Engineering 2 EXIT^ENEQPMP1  (DDT,DINV)^ENEQPMP3  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 8

Package Total Caller Graph
Engineering 7 ENEQ1  ENEQ2  ENEQMED1  ENEQPMP1  ENEQPMR5  ENPM  ENPM4  
Kernel 1 ^DIC(19  

Entry Points

Name Comments DBIA/ICR reference
HDR
PMSE ;DEVICE PM EDIT
XNPMSE
PMSE1
PMSE10
PMSESM
PMSE2
PMSE3
  • ICR #6559
    • Status: Pending
    • Usage: Private
    PMSEH1
    HLD
    EXIT

    External References

    Name Field # of Occurrence
    %XY^%RCR PMSE3+2
    ^DIC PMSE+2
    YN^DICN XNPMSEXNPMSE+3, PMSE1+2, PMSE10
    ^DIE XNPMSE+3, PMSESM+1, PMSE2PMSE3+9
    EXIT^ENEQPMP1 EXIT
    DDT^ENEQPMP3 PMSE1+2
    DINV^ENEQPMP3 XNPMSE

    Interaction Calls

    Name Line Occurrences
    Function Call: WRITE
    • Prompt: @IOF,!!,"PREVENTIVE MAINTENANCE PARAMETERS",!,"Version ",^ENG("VERSION")
    • Line Location: HDR+0
    Function Call: WRITE
    • Prompt: !!,"Sorry, you need Security Key 'ENEDPM'."
    • Line Location: PMSE+1
    Function Call: WRITE
    • Prompt: !,"Would you like to see the existing PM schedule for this device"
    • Line Location: XNPMSE+0
    Function Call: WRITE
    • Prompt: !,"There is no defined PM schedule for this category."
    • Line Location: PMSE1+1
    Function Call: WRITE
    • Prompt: !,"Would you like to see the standard PM schedule for this Equipment Category"
    • Line Location: PMSE1+2
    Function Call: WRITE
    • Prompt: !,"Should this item be given the standard PM schedule for devices",!,"of category ",ENDVTYP
    • Line Location: PMSE10+0
    Function Call: WRITE
    • Prompt: !!,"PM Schedule for ",ENSHOP," Shop may need a STARTING MONTH."
    • Line Location: PMSESM+0
    Function Call: WRITE
    • Prompt: !,"'YES' will cause the system to automatically assign the standard PM schedule.",!,"'NO' will enable you to enter a special schedule for this device."
    • Line Location: PMSEH1+0
    Routine Call
    • DIC
    • Line Location:
      • PMSE+2
    Routine Call
    • DIE
    • Line Location:
      • XNPMSE+3
      • PMSESM+1
      • PMSE2
      • PMSE3+9

    FileMan Files Accessed Via FileMan Db Call

    FileNo Call Tags
    ^ENG(6914 - [#6914] Classic Fileman Calls

    Global Variables Directly Accessed

    Name Line Occurrences  (* Changed,  ! Killed)
    ^DIC(6922 - [#6922] PMSESM
    ^ENG("VERSION" HDR
    ^ENG(6911 - [#6911] PMSE1+1, PMSE1+2, PMSE10PMSE3+7
    ^ENG(6914 - [#6914] XNPMSEXNPMSE+1, XNPMSE+3*, PMSE1PMSE1+1, PMSE10+2, PMSESMPMSE3+1, PMSE3+2!, PMSE3+3!
    PMSE3+4*, PMSE3+5*, PMSE3+6
    ^XUSEC("ENEDPM" PMSE+1

    Label References

    Name Line Occurrences
    EXIT PMSE+2, PMSE1+2, PMSE10+1, PMSE10+3, PMSE2+1
    HLD PMSE+1
    PMSE PMSE10+3, PMSE2
    PMSE1 XNPMSE+1, XNPMSE+2, PMSE1+2
    PMSE10 PMSE10
    PMSE2 XNPMSEXNPMSE+3, PMSE1PMSE1+1, PMSE10
    PMSE3 PMSE10+2
    PMSEH1 PMSE10
    PMSESM PMSE10+2
    XNPMSE XNPMSE

    Naked Globals

    Name Field # of Occurrence
    ^( PMSE10+2
    ^(0 PMSE3+5*
    ^(1 PMSE3+1, PMSE3+6*

    Local Variables

    Legend:

    >> Not killed explicitly
    * Changed
    ! Killed
    ~ Newed

    Name Field # of Occurrence
    >> % XNPMSE*, XNPMSE+3*, PMSE1+2*, PMSE10*, PMSE10+1
    %X PMSE3+2*!
    %Y PMSE3+2*!
    >> DA PMSE+2*, XNPMSEXNPMSE+1, XNPMSE+3, PMSE1PMSE1+1, PMSE10+2, PMSESMPMSESM+1*, PMSE3+1
    PMSE3+2, PMSE3+3, PMSE3+4, PMSE3+5, PMSE3+6
    >> DIC PMSE+2*
    >> DIC(0 PMSE+2*
    DIE PMSE+2*, PMSESM+1*, PMSE3~, PMSE3+8*
    DR XNPMSE+3*, PMSESM+1*, PMSE2*, PMSE3~, PMSE3+9*
    DTIME HLD
    DUZ PMSE+1
    >> ENA PMSE10+2*, PMSE3+4*
    ENB PMSE3+1*, PMSE3+6, PMSE3+10!
    ENB( PMSE3+1*, PMSE3+6
    >> ENDTYP PMSE1+1*, PMSE1+2, PMSE10PMSE3+7
    >> ENDVTYP PMSE1+1*, PMSE10
    >> ENSH PMSESM*
    >> ENSHOP PMSESM*
    ENX XNPMSE, PMSE3~, PMSE3+7*, HLD*
    >> ENXP XNPMSE+2, PMSE10+3, PMSE2EXIT
    >> I PMSE10+2*, PMSESMPMSE3+1*, PMSE3+3*, PMSE3+4*, PMSE3+5*, PMSE3+6*
    IOF HDRPMSE+2
    IOST HLD
    >> J PMSE10+2*, PMSE3+6*
    U XNPMSEXNPMSE+1, PMSE1PMSE1+1, PMSE10+2, PMSESMPMSE3+1, PMSE3+4, PMSE3+5, PMSE3+7
    >> Y PMSE+2
    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Naked Globals |  Local Variables  | All